Shurato Hidaka and Gai Kuroki are chosen as Saints of the Heavenly Spirits and receive their sacred armors, becoming defenders of the realm of Heaven.
During a battle, Shurato and Gai are mysteriously transported from Earth to the parallel world known as Tenkūkai, where the conflict between the Heavenly Spirits and Asura Gods unfolds.
The war between the Heavenly Spirits and the Asura Gods intensifies, with Shurato and Gai joining forces with other Saints to fend off the Asura invasion and protect Tenkūkai.
It is unveiled that Gai Kuroki has been manipulated and transformed into one of the Asura Gods, causing internal strife and emotional conflict among the Saints.
To save his friend, Shurato fights Gai in a climactic battle, seeking to bring him back to the side of the Heavenly Spirits and end the Asura threat.
With the defeat of the Asura Gods, balance is restored to the realm of Tenkūkai, and the Heavenly Spirits' order is preserved.
